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

ro.fonseca

[Resolvido] como fazer um select pra chamar uma coluna no Zend?

Recommended Posts

A duvida é simples, como fazer um select pra chamar uma coluna no Zend??

Exemplo

Select coluna1, coluna2, (select x from table where y = 10) from table

 

Teria q usar o '->columns'?

Compartilhar este post


Link para o post
Compartilhar em outros sites

Olha, nunca precisei fazer isto, mas acredito que usando um new Zend_Db_Expr() no from, onde define as colunas, deva funcionar. Algo assim:

 

$select = $this->select ()
->from ( 'table', array (
'coluna1', 
'coluna2', 
new Zend_Db_Expr ( 'SELECT x FROM table WHERE y = 10' ) 
) );

 

Carlos Eduardo

Compartilhar este post


Link para o post
Compartilhar em outros sites

Olha, nunca precisei fazer isto, mas acredito que usando um new Zend_Db_Expr() no from, onde define as colunas, deva funcionar. Algo assim:

 

$select = $this->select ()
->from ( 'table', array (
'coluna1', 
'coluna2', 
new Zend_Db_Expr ( 'SELECT x FROM table WHERE y = 10' ) 
) );

 

Carlos Eduardo

Era isso mesmo! vlw Carlos.

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.